Yokomo 1/10 & 1/12 setup board

Yokomo-SetupBoard

Yokomo release a setup board made for 1/10 and 1/12 scale on-road cars. With dimensions of 300x420x9mm it is ideal for touring, GT500 and 1/12 scale on-road cars and also easy to transport and store. Made from lightweight material and covered with a bright, resistant layer.

Yokomo 2wd buggy prototype

Yokomo 2wd buggy prototype

Seen at this year’s Shizuoka Hobby Show in Japan that is taking place this week, is the new prototype Yokomo 2wd buggy. Currently just made from prototyping material there was little details available so we contacted Yokomo who told us that the car’s design is not yet finalized and that it will not be ready for this year’s Worlds. Their team drivers will once again run the B4.1 in 2wd.

Yokomo R12 & GT500 kingpin spacers

Yokomo R12 & GT500 Kingpin Spacers

Yokomo have released these optional kingpin spacers for their 1/12th scale R12 and GT500 chassis’. The pack of spacers includes 0.5mm (4), 1.0mm (2) and 2.0mm (2) and allow the user to adjust the ride height be placing them under the steering knuckle as shown in the photo above.

Yokomo R12 & GT500 optional hard springs

Yokomo R12 & GT500 optional hard springs

Yokomo have released these optional springs for their 1/12th scale R12 and GT500 chassis’. These springs are harder than the current kit version and with these new springs it gives you the possibility to adjust your car’s setup to suit a wider variety of track conditions.

Yokomo R12 & GT500 optional kingpin

Yokomo R12 & GT500 optional kingpin

Yokomo have released this optional kingpin for their 1/12th scale R12 and GT500 chassis’. The screw is now 1mm longer than the standard version which allows the user to adjust the car’s ride height more easily. Another difference is that you can now use a 1.5mm hex driver to install the kingpin more securely.

Yokomo B-Max4 II & Factory 2011 buggy

Yokomo B-Max4 II & Factory 2011 buggy

Yokomo have released details of their new B-Max4 II 1:10 4wd off road buggy kit. Available in 2 versions the standard kit only comes with the new cab forward body shell for more steering while the Factory 2011 version additionally comes supplied with a whole host of option parts as standard. It comes with a LiPo compatible main chassis, motor mount with bigger range of adjustment, c-clip universal drive shafts, carbide diff balls, lightweight diff joints and hex head screws throughout. Both are available at the end of this month.

Yokomo BD5WX touring car

Yokomo BD5WX touring car

Yokomo have released details on their latest touring car, the BD5WX. Expected to ship later this month, it is a small update with the car featuring the hi traction main chassis as used by Ronald Volker to win the 2010 outdoor Euros. It is also supplied with a lightweight front spool with heavy duty outdrives, a rear gear differential, long type rear sway bar, a 8mm steering centre link and refined steering bell cranks.

Roche RC Yokomo, TOP & Tamiya drive train options

Roche RC Yokomo, TOP & Tamiya drive train options

Roche RC have introduced a number of new optional parts for Yokomo, TOP and Tamiya electric touring cars. First up is the heavy duty spool set, which is available in blue for the Yokomo BD5 and DRB chassis, while the red version fits the TOP Photon. Also for the Yokomo are some spring steel spool cups and spring steel universal drive axles, the axles also being suitable for the Tamiya touring car chassis.
